Max30100 Proteus Library ^new^ Download Fix Guide
The MAX30100 library is not included in the standard Proteus installation. Users need to download and install the library manually. However, some users have reported difficulties in finding and downloading the correct library, leading to errors and frustration.
This error occurs when you press the play button and Proteus crashes, claiming it lacks the mathematical model for the MAX30100.
Proteus simulation of the MAX30100 is functional but limited. It allows you to verify that your microcontroller can read/write registers and detect a heartbeat signal. It does not accurately simulate the optical physics of light reflection through skin; you usually have to manually adjust a variable in the simulation or provide a simulated signal input if the model supports it. max30100 proteus library download fix
: Right-click the component, select Edit Properties , and ensure the "Attach hierarchy module" checkbox is checked.
If Proteus doesn’t work, try:
To download and fix the MAX30100 Proteus library, follow these steps:
To verify that your library fix works perfectly, set up a basic test bench inside Proteus. The MAX30100 library is not included in the
Most users face two specific errors with broken libraries:
Unzip your downloaded files and manually move them to your Proteus installation directory. The exact file path depends on your software version. For Proteus 8.x (Standard 64-bit Windows): Copy the .IDX and .LIB files. This error occurs when you press the play
Even with the library installed, simulation often fails, typically showing an I2C failure or an "initializing pulse oximeter failed" error in the virtual terminal. Fix 1: Properly Configure I2C Pins (Pull-up Resistors) operates on I2Ccap I squared cap C
This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.